I had fun doing this table...
I knew I wanted it casual 
so, I pulled out our "better" everyday dishes
they are Sorrento and are mix and match colors that I love.
The purple, green, red, and blue work in every season!
Next I picked out some of our 
favorite antiques from around the house...


my antique spatter-ware bowl and Sall's blue and white pitcher worked in great.

Each place setting has it's own 
little butter dish (Royal Adderley China)
each with a different game bird design.


Keeping it a little less fancy,
 today, I chose the cobalt blue wine glasses
(also) I think they bring out the 
blue stitching in my heirloom napkins.


I placed one of our amber colored ornaments 
with hand painted feathers on each plate along with a fanciful pheasant feather.
